Thigh Lift Surgery: Addressing Inner Thigh Sagging - Options & Recovery
Yes, there are surgical options to remove saggy skin on the inner thigh. This procedure is typically called a thigh lift or medial thigh lift. A thigh lift involves removing excess skin and fat from the inner thigh area, and tightening the underlying tissues to create a smoother, more youthful appearance.
A thigh lift can be performed using various techniques, depending on the individual patient's needs. In some cases, a traditional incision is made along the inner thigh, while in other cases, a minimally invasive technique, such as liposuction, may be used.
The specific technique used will depend on factors such as the amount of excess skin and fat, the patient's overall health, and their surgical goals. A qualified plastic surgeon can assess the individual patient and recommend the most appropriate technique for achieving their desired results.
